Biography:

Thomas J. Colacot joined MilliporeSigma (a business of Merck KGaA, Darmstadt, Germany) in 2018 as an R&D Fellow and Director of Global Technology Innovation, Life Science Business, in Milwaukee, WI. He has extensive experience in developing new and innovative products and technology with a very strong track record of commercialization globally and is considered an industrial expert in organometallics and homogeneous catalysis in organic synthesis. He has over 120 peer-reviewed publications and over 65 patents internationally. Thomas is a recipient of many awards and honors, including the 2021 Scientific Curriculum Vitae (Life Time Achievement Award) from the Chairman of the Board and CEO of Merck KGaA, Darmstadt, Germany; the 2018 Outstanding Researcher Award from Merck KGaA, Darmstadt, Germany; the 2017 Catalysis Club of Philadelphia Award for outstanding contributions in the area of catalysis; the 2015 ACS Industrial Chemistry Award; the 2015 IPMI Henry Alfred Award; the 2016 IIT Madras Distinguished Alumnus Award for Technology Innovation; the 2016 Chemical Research Society of India (CRSI) Medal; and the 2012 RSC Applied Catalysis Award and Medal. Dr. Colacot was responsible for developing a very successful homogeneous catalysis program at Johnson Matthey from 1995 to 2018. He holds an MBA degree from Penn State University and a Ph.D. degree in chemistry from IIT Madras. He has also carried out postdoctoral work in the U.S. and is a fellow of the Royal Society of Chemistry. He is also a visiting professor many leading universities internationally.
